Overview
Through the voices of real people, this book tells the complex history and present experience of Mexican immigration in the United States.
Mexican immigrants have helped shape the United States since before the Mexican-American War (1846-1848). Despite challenges in their new homeland, including inequality and racism, Mexican immigrants have made important contributions to America's economy and culture. Drawing on both primary and secondary sources, Mexican Immigrants in the United States reveals the powerful stories of people who found the courage to build a new life.
